The cheapest way to get from Severn Bridge to Cardiff is to drive which costs £7 - £12 and takes 41 min.
The fastest way to get from Severn Bridge to Cardiff is to drive which takes 41 min and costs £7 - £12.
No, there is no direct bus from Severn Bridge to Cardiff. However, there are services departing from Pavilion Road and arriving at Sophia Gardens via Chepstow Bus Station Stand 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 45m.
The distance between Severn Bridge and Cardiff is 40 miles. The road distance is 31.4 miles.
The best way to get from Severn Bridge to Cardiff without a car is to bus and train which takes 3h 54m and costs .
It takes approximately 3h 54m to get from Severn Bridge to Cardiff, including transfers.
Severn Bridge to Cardiff bus services, operated by Newport Bus, depart from Pavilion Road station.
Severn Bridge to Cardiff bus services, operated by Newport Bus, arrive at Chepstow Bus Station Stand 2.
Yes, the driving distance between Severn Bridge to Cardiff is 31 miles. It takes approximately 41 min to drive from Severn Bridge to Cardiff.
